I'm home today and CPOP-ing (if that's a word) a Castille that refuses to get solid enough to unmold without breaking. Yeah, I didn't discount the water enough. My bad.

It's now baking at 170 and I am NOT turning off the oven for some hours yet, until everything goes back into gel phase and hopefully drives off some water for me.
